Arrest SSP Rao Anwaar, his removal not enough: Altaf
Demands case against him, punishment; says MQM trying to find out who is in charge of such ‘Bhangis’

KARACHI: MQM chief Altaf Hussain on Thursday said he did not want to respond to allegations levelled by a “Bhangi” (sweeper) like SSP Rao Anwaar and added that he was trying to trace those in charge of such “Bhangis”.
He demanded the arrest of SSP Anwaar, saying his removal was not enough. He also demanded his punishment and the registration of a case against him. Altaf Hussain was reacting to a press conference by the SSP who had levelled serious allegations against the MQM and called for its banning for allegedly being in league with a foreign agency. Anwaar was transferred from his post soon after the press conference.
Addressing workers from London over the phone, Altaf said: “We are called RAW agents every other day. Those who surrendered are called patriots, while the founders of Pakistan are dubbed traitors.”
He advised workers to get one hour of military training daily. “I don’t care if I am expelled from the UK. We raised the slogan of Pakistan Zindabad at every difficult time. We want to live peacefully. We are being punished for being peaceful.” He also questioned whether the MQM could operate without him.
Meanwhile, talking to a private television channel, Altaf said political or social explosions will soon take place and more provinces will be carved out in the country.“The tables will definitely turn on the masters who are behind today’s press conference by a police official,” he said.
Meanwhile, Dr Farooq Sattar on Thursday night said the ‘third participant’ besides Sindh Chief Minister Qaim Ali Shah and Asif Ali Zardari of a meeting held at the CM House on Wednesday was behind the ‘script’.
Sattar, while speaking in the Geo News programme “Aaj Shahzeb Khanzada Kay Saath”, said the person should be identified to understand the motive behind today’s press conference by SSP Malir Rao Anwaar.
He said: “We are certain that the script [against the MQM] was written during last night’s meeting.”Addressing a press conference, Haider Abbas Rizvi said the matter would be taken to court.He said dismissing these ‘absurd allegations’ alone would not resolve this issue.
